Correction: Error in E. Coli studies report

The story appearing on page 18 of the May 17, 2008 issue of Western Farm Press erroneously reported that the nonpathogenic form of E. coli used in field studies was not harmful to humans.

Although this nonpathogenic strain of E. coli does not cause the devastating diseases and deaths caused by the O157:H7 strain, it should not be considered harmless to people, according to Steve Koike, Monterey County farm advisor, who conducted the studies.
